About the Position

We are seeking a highly skilled and compassionate Community Based Therapist to join our team in a fully remote capacity. As a Community Based Therapist, you will have the opportunity to work with youth and families in a telehealth setting, providing assessment, treatment, and support to address behavioral health difficulties in the home, school, and community. Key Responsibilities

  • Provide telehealth services to youth and families, including assessment, treatment, and support to address behavioral health difficulties
  • Utilize evidence-based and supported service models to increase functioning and stability within the family system
  • Integrate trauma-informed and resilience-focused treatment to facilitate successful transitions and prevent out-of-home placement
  • Collaborate with other professionals to develop and implement individualized treatment plans
  • Maintain accurate and timely records, including progress notes and treatment plans
  • Participate in ongoing training and professional development to stay current with best practices and industry developments

What You Bring to This Role

To be successful in this role, you will bring a strong passion for helping others, a desire to make a difference in your community, and a commitment to delivering high-quality services. You will also possess:

  • A master's degree in a relevant field (e.g., counseling, social work, psychology)
  • An active LPCC, LISW, or LIMFT license in good standing in the State of Ohio
  • A strong working knowledge of clinical diagnoses using the DSM-5 and interventions to address mental health conditions
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ively with diverse populations
  • A valid driver's license, proof of automobile insurance, and reliable transportation (note: this may not be required for fully remote work arrangements)
